This position is eligible for the Education Debt Reduction Program EDRP, a student loan payment reimbursement program. You must meet specific individual eligibility requirements in accordance with VHA policy and submit your EDRP application within four months of appointment. Approval, award amount up to $200,000, and eligibility period one to five years are determined by the VHA Education Loan Repayment Services program office after complete review of the EDRP application.

The Department of Veterans Affairs VA Intermediate Care Technician ICT Program is a program designed to hire transitioning service National Guard Reserve and Veteran corpsmen combat medics and medical technicians into positions at VA Medical Centers as an integral part of the medical team.
